In a time of transition for the British royal family, Queen Camilla and Princess Anne are stepping into the spotlight, taking on heightened responsibilities while King Charles and the Princess of Wales recuperate from surgeries.
The situation has led to a temporary shift in royal duties, with Prince William also stepping back to support his wife, Princess Catherine, following her planned abdominal surgery.
Queen Camilla, at 76 years old, has been particularly active, showcasing her commitment to royal engagements.
During a recent visit to Bath, she was greeted by nearly 1,000 enthusiastic children celebrating the 850th anniversary of St John’s Foundation Care Homes.
Despite her busy agenda, the Queen maintained an upbeat demeanor, engaging warmly with attendees and demonstrating her dedication to her role.
One elderly resident, Lisa Anderson, expressed her gratitude during the visit, mentioning her husband’s positive recovery.

Meanwhile, Princess Anne, 73, is not one to shy away from hard work.
To manage her increased responsibilities, she has appointed a new private secretary along with five additional ladies-in-waiting.
This decision comes after the retirement of four senior aides, ensuring that she has the support needed to navigate her expanded role.
Known for her no-nonsense approach, Princess Anne values a strong work ethic and recognizes the necessity of a dedicated team.
Two of her new appointments have previous experience within the household of her mother, the late Queen Elizabeth II, bringing a sense of continuity to the royal service.

In the absence of King Charles, Princess Anne is prepared to step up further, including taking on the responsibility of distributing honors.
